I found 48 year old Larry sitting on a bus stop in Houston. He seems to be happy, content with no worries to think of. A Mississippian by birth, he has been living on the streets of Houston for the past two years.
“People here are o.k…..and today, I am doing OK! I have my Vodka right here and all is good”. “I really can’t say just one thing about life…I do know that I wake up in the morning, and hopefully I have enough money in my pocket to get a damn drink!”
“Usually, I do.”
I ask him how he gets money that affords him to purchase alcohol?
“Well, people just give it to me. Sometimes I ask” say he as he sips his daily dose. People here are approachable, though there are those who you wish you had not”
“Today is good”.
